TOMTOM LCS100 CAN sensors (set of 2) are vehicle CAN-bus interface sensors designed to capture digital data from a vehicle’s CAN network for fleet management and telematics. Supplied as two sensors, they connect to compatible Webfleet/TOMTOM tracking units to read engine, speed, fuel and diagnostic signals where supported, enabling remote monitoring, reporting and integration with fleet software.

Advantages

The sensors provide direct access to vehicle CAN-bus information without intrusive wiring, allowing accurate capture of engine parameters, speed, fuel level and diagnostic trouble codes where available on the vehicle network. Being supplied as a set of two supports installations on multiple vehicles or redundant fitting on a single vehicle for testing and maintenance. Compatibility with TOMTOM/Webfleet tracking units ensures seamless data transfer into existing telematics systems for centralized monitoring and reporting.

How to use

Install the CAN sensors by locating an accessible CAN-bus connection point in the vehicle and following the connector and wiring instructions that correspond to the compatible tracking unit. Connect each sensor to the tracking unit’s CAN input according to the device documentation, ensuring secure electrical connections and correct orientation. After physical installation, verify communication between the sensor and the tracking unit using the telematics platform or device diagnostics. If required, configure the tracking unit to enable specific CAN signals and mapping for engine, speed, fuel and diagnostic data within the fleet management software.

Recommendations

Use the sensors with compatible TOMTOM/Webfleet tracking hardware and follow vehicle and device manufacturer guidelines for CAN access. Verify CAN protocol support on each vehicle model before installation and perform a functional test after fitting. For best results, keep firmware of connected telematics units up to date and consult technical documentation when mapping specific CAN signals into fleet management systems.
